Cezary Kucharski (Polish pronunciation: [t?s?'zar? ku'xarsk?i]) (born 17 February 1972) is a retired Polish football striker.
Kucharski was born in Luk贸w.
He played for clubs such as FC Aarau (Switzerland), Legia Warsaw, Sporting de Gij贸n (Spain), Iraklis (Greece) and G贸rnik Leczna (Poland).He played for Polish national team, for which he played 17 matches and scored 3 goals.
He was a participant at the 2002 FIFA World Cup.Kucharski finished his career on 2 June 2007 in his home town of Luk贸w.
After his playing career Kucharski has started a sports management company called CK Sports Management.
He also acts as an agent for several players including Polish star Robert Lewandowski of Bayern Munich through Eurosportsmanagement Gmbh.
